The Certified Professional in Predictive Analytics for Healthcare Planning certification equips professionals with the skills to leverage data-driven insights for improved healthcare resource allocation and strategic planning. This rigorous program emphasizes practical application, focusing on real-world healthcare challenges.
Learning outcomes include mastering predictive modeling techniques specific to healthcare, developing effective data visualization strategies for presenting complex analytics, and understanding the ethical considerations surrounding the use of patient data in predictive analytics. Graduates will be proficient in using various statistical software packages commonly employed in healthcare analytics.
The duration of the program varies depending on the provider and format (online, in-person, etc.), typically ranging from several weeks to several months of intensive study. Many programs incorporate hands-on projects and case studies to solidify learning and allow students to build a portfolio of their predictive analytics work for healthcare.
